Focus on Your Tires

Since wet roads can affect traction, your tires are one of the most critical parts of your vehicle to check.  Ensure the tread depth is sufficient to handle standing water and reduce the risk of hydroplaning, and replace them if necessary. Having your tires inspected during a seasonal service visit helps confirm they’re in optimal condition for safe driving.

Other Components to Inspect

Beyond your tires, several other systems should be checked before the rainy season is in full swing:

  • Brakes – Wet conditions place extra demand on your braking system. If you notice squeaking or longer stopping distances, schedule a brake inspection.
  • Wipers – Clear visibility is essential in sudden downpours, so be sure to replace streaky or worn blades before heavy rains arrive.
  • Battery – Cooler nights and damp weather can strain your battery. A quick test ensures it will stay reliable through cooler months.
  • Exterior lights – Headlights, brake lights, and turn signals help you stay visible during storms and foggy mornings.
